Kenneth Keller Hall

He served in the United States Naval Reserve during the World War II era, from 1942 to 1945 and was discharged as a lieutenant.

He was a judge of the West Virginia 25th Judicial Circuit in Madison from 1953 to 1969, returning to private practice there from 1969 to 1970.
